The Call Stack + Locals window shows objects that are
currently on stack. Tasks are shown for applications that use the
RTX-RTOS. Each object is associated to its location or value, and
type.
Open this window from the
toolbar or using the menu View - Call Stack Window.
Where
Name
Displays the symbol names. The currently active function or
task is highlighted in green. Double-click the item node to
expand or collapse the item.
Location/Value
Displays the memory address or value of the item, or has an
explanatory text. For items of the type unsigned char the
field shows the value and the character.
Type
Shows the object type. Functions are associated with their
return type and parameter types.
The window content is updated automatically:
Whenever program execution stops.
During program execution when View - Periodic Window
Update is enabled.
The context menu allows:
Jumping to the caller code.
Jumping to the callee code.
Switching between the hexadecimal and decimal representation of
values.
